Baked Beef Meatballs in Creamy Mushroom Sauce: A Comforting Classic

There’s something undeniably satisfying about juicy beef meatballs smothered in a rich, creamy mushroom sauce. This dish combines hearty flavors, tender meatballs, and a velvety sauce that’s perfect over rice, mashed potatoes, or pasta. Best of all, baking the meatballs keeps them tender and less greasy, while the mushroom sauce elevates this simple meal to a comforting classic.


Ingredients

For the Meatballs:

  • 1 lb (450 g) ground beef
  • ½ cup breadcrumbs
  • ½ cup milk
  • 1 small onion, finely chopped
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 tsp salt
  • ½ tsp black pepper
  • ¼ tsp garlic powder
  • ¼ tsp dried oregano or thyme

For the Mushroom Sauce:

  • 2 tbsp butter
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 8 oz (225 g) mushrooms, sliced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tbsp all-purpose flour
  • 1 ½ cups beef broth
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• 1 tsp Worcestershire sauce
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h parsley, chopped, for garnish
